.login-module__WEZH7G__page{min-height:100dvh;padding:24px;padding-top:calc(var(--site-nav-height,64px) + 16px);place-items:start center;display:grid}.login-module__WEZH7G__stack{gap:12px;width:100%;max-width:520px;display:grid}.login-module__WEZH7G__banner{border-radius:var(--radius-sm);border:1px solid color-mix(in srgb, var(--foreground) 20%, transparent);color:#111;background:#fff;padding:16px 18px;font-size:16px;line-height:1.55}@media (max-height:740px){.login-module__WEZH7G__page{padding-top:calc(var(--site-nav-height,64px) + 12px)}}@media (max-width:520px){.login-module__WEZH7G__page{padding:16px;padding-top:calc(var(--site-nav-height,64px) + 12px)}}.login-module__WEZH7G__card{border:1px solid color-mix(in srgb, var(--foreground) 18%, transparent);border-radius:var(--radius-md);background:color-mix(in srgb, var(--background) 92%, transparent);width:100%;max-width:520px;min-height:480px;padding:20px}html.blue .login-module__WEZH7G__card{color:#fff;background:#2a5ad7}html.blue .login-module__WEZH7G__banner{background:var(--app-bg);color:hsl(var(--sn-primary-foreground) / 1);border:1px solid color-mix(in srgb, hsl(var(--sn-primary-foreground) / 1) 18%, transparent)}html.blue .login-module__WEZH7G__status{background:var(--app-bg);color:hsl(var(--sn-primary-foreground) / 1);border:1px solid color-mix(in srgb, hsl(var(--sn-primary-foreground) / 1) 18%, transparent)}.login-module__WEZH7G__title{margin:0 0 12px}.login-module__WEZH7G__status{border-radius:var(--radius-sm);border:1px solid color-mix(in srgb, var(--foreground) 18%, transparent);background:color-mix(in srgb, var(--background) 92%, transparent);margin:0 0 12px;padding:10px 12px}.login-module__WEZH7G__statusSuccess,.login-module__WEZH7G__statusError{border-style:solid}.login-module__WEZH7G__formGroup{gap:6px;margin-bottom:12px;display:grid}.login-module__WEZH7G__turnstile{margin-top:2px}.login-module__WEZH7G__row{grid-template-columns:1fr 1fr;gap:12px;display:grid}.login-module__WEZH7G__row>*{min-width:0}.login-module__WEZH7G__label{font-size:14px}.login-module__WEZH7G__input{border-radius:var(--radius-sm);border:1px solid color-mix(in srgb, var(--foreground) 22%, transparent);width:100%;min-width:0;color:inherit;background:0 0;padding:10px 12px}@media (max-width:520px){.login-module__WEZH7G__row{grid-template-columns:1fr}}.login-module__WEZH7G__note{opacity:.8;margin:8px 0 14px;font-size:13px}.login-module__WEZH7G__passwordHint{opacity:.78;margin:4px 0 0;font-size:.78rem;line-height:1.4}.login-module__WEZH7G__capsHint{color:hsl(var(--sn-destructive) / 1);margin:4px 0 0;font-size:.78rem;font-weight:600}.login-module__WEZH7G__actions{align-items:center;gap:10px;display:flex}.login-module__WEZH7G__primary{border-radius:var(--radius-sm);background:hsl(var(--sn-primary) / 1);color:hsl(var(--sn-primary-foreground) / 1);cursor:pointer;border:none;padding:10px 14px}.login-module__WEZH7G__primary:disabled{opacity:.6;cursor:not-allowed}.login-module__WEZH7G__links{gap:8px;margin-top:14px;font-size:14px;display:grid}.login-module__WEZH7G__socialWrap{gap:10px;margin-top:14px;display:grid}.login-module__WEZH7G__socialLead{opacity:.9;text-align:center;margin:0;font-size:.9rem;font-weight:600}.login-module__WEZH7G__socialDivider{opacity:.8;grid-template-columns:1fr auto 1fr;align-items:center;gap:10px;display:grid}.login-module__WEZH7G__socialDividerLine{background:color-mix(in srgb, var(--foreground) 18%, transparent);height:1px}.login-module__WEZH7G__socialDividerText{text-transform:uppercase;letter-spacing:.08em;font-size:12px}.login-module__WEZH7G__socialButtons{gap:10px;display:grid}.login-module__WEZH7G__socialBtn{justify-content:center;width:100%}.login-module__WEZH7G__socialBtnPrimary{border:1px solid color-mix(in srgb, hsl(var(--sn-primary) / 1) 40%, transparent);background:color-mix(in srgb, hsl(var(--sn-primary) / 1) 14%, transparent);box-shadow:0 10px 24px color-mix(in srgb, hsl(var(--sn-primary) / 1) 22%, transparent)}html.blue .login-module__WEZH7G__socialBtn{color:#000!important}.login-module__WEZH7G__socialIcon{width:18px;height:18px}.login-module__WEZH7G__comingSoonPill{border-radius:var(--radius-pill);border:1px solid color-mix(in srgb, var(--foreground) 16%, transparent);background:color-mix(in srgb, var(--foreground) 8%, transparent);letter-spacing:.05em;text-transform:uppercase;opacity:.7;justify-content:center;align-items:center;margin-left:.35rem;padding:.18rem .5rem;font-size:.72rem;font-weight:700;display:inline-flex}.login-module__WEZH7G__linkBtn{text-align:left;color:inherit;cursor:pointer;background:0 0;border:none;padding:0;text-decoration:underline}.login-module__WEZH7G__linkBtn:hover,.login-module__WEZH7G__linkBtn:focus-visible{color:var(--sn-icon-hover-color);-webkit-text-decoration-color:var(--sn-icon-hover-color);text-decoration-color:var(--sn-icon-hover-color);transition:color .12s,transform .12s,text-decoration-color .12s;transform:translateY(-2px)scale(1.02)}.login-module__WEZH7G__socialBtn{transition:transform .14s,color .12s,box-shadow .18s,background .18s}.login-module__WEZH7G__socialBtn:hover,.login-module__WEZH7G__socialBtn:focus-visible{transform:translateY(-4px);box-shadow:0 8px 20px #10182814;color:var(--sn-icon-hover-color)!important}:is(html.blue .login-module__WEZH7G__linkBtn:hover,html.blue .login-module__WEZH7G__linkBtn:focus-visible){color:var(--acc-yellow);-webkit-text-decoration-color:var(--acc-yellow);text-decoration-color:var(--acc-yellow)}.login-module__WEZH7G__fieldError{color:hsl(var(--sn-destructive) / 1);margin:2px 0 0;font-size:12px;font-weight:700}.login-module__WEZH7G__checkboxLabel{cursor:pointer;align-items:center;gap:8px;font-size:14px;display:flex}.login-module__WEZH7G__checkbox{cursor:pointer;width:18px;height:18px}.login-module__WEZH7G__termsErrorTop{color:hsl(var(--sn-destructive) / 1);margin:0 0 4px;font-size:.78rem;font-weight:700}.login-module__WEZH7G__termsGroupError{transform-origin:50%;animation:.34s login-module__WEZH7G__termsShake}@keyframes login-module__WEZH7G__termsShake{0%{transform:translate(0)}25%{transform:translate(-5px)}50%{transform:translate(4px)}75%{transform:translate(-3px)}to{transform:translate(0)}}.login-module__WEZH7G__tabBar{white-space:nowrap;-webkit-backdrop-filter:none;isolation:isolate;background:0 0;border:none;justify-content:center;justify-self:center;gap:4px;padding:4px 0;display:inline-flex;position:relative}.login-module__WEZH7G__tabBtn{z-index:2;border-radius:var(--radius-pill);color:color-mix(in srgb, var(--foreground) 50%, transparent);cursor:pointer;white-space:nowrap;background:0 0;border:none;justify-content:center;align-items:center;padding:9px clamp(14px,3vw,28px);font-size:clamp(.85rem,2.5vw,1rem);font-weight:600;transition:color .2s;display:flex;position:relative}.login-module__WEZH7G__tabBtn:not(.login-module__WEZH7G__tabBtnActive):hover,.login-module__WEZH7G__tabBtn:not(.login-module__WEZH7G__tabBtnActive):focus{color:var(--foreground)}.login-module__WEZH7G__tabBtnActive,.login-module__WEZH7G__tabBtnActive:hover,.login-module__WEZH7G__tabBtnActive:focus,.login-module__WEZH7G__tabBtnActive:focus-visible{background:0 0;color:var(--acc-blue)!important}@media (hover:hover) and (pointer:fine){.login-module__WEZH7G__tabBtnActive{cursor:grab;pointer-events:none}}html.blue .login-module__WEZH7G__tabBtn{color:#fff9}:is(html.blue .login-module__WEZH7G__tabBtn:not(.login-module__WEZH7G__tabBtnActive):hover,html.blue .login-module__WEZH7G__tabBtn:not(.login-module__WEZH7G__tabBtnActive):focus){color:#fff}html.blue .login-module__WEZH7G__tabBtnActive{background:0 0;color:var(--acc-yellow)!important}html.light .login-module__WEZH7G__tabBtn{color:#00000073}html.light .login-module__WEZH7G__tabBtnActive{color:var(--acc-blue)!important}.login-module__WEZH7G__activePill{border-radius:var(--radius-pill);z-index:1;touch-action:pan-y;cursor:grab;background:#fff;position:absolute;top:0;bottom:0;left:0;box-shadow:0 4px 12px #00000059}.login-module__WEZH7G__activePill:active{cursor:grabbing}.login-module__WEZH7G__recoverySubBar{flex-wrap:wrap;gap:6px;margin-bottom:16px;display:flex}.login-module__WEZH7G__recoverySubBtn{border:1px solid color-mix(in srgb, var(--foreground) 20%, transparent);border-radius:var(--radius-sm);color:inherit;opacity:.7;cursor:pointer;white-space:nowrap;background:0 0;flex:1;padding:7px 12px;font-size:.85rem;font-weight:600;transition:opacity .15s,background .15s,border-color .15s}.login-module__WEZH7G__recoverySubBtn:hover,.login-module__WEZH7G__recoverySubBtn:focus-visible{opacity:1}.login-module__WEZH7G__recoverySubBtnActive{opacity:1;background:color-mix(in srgb, var(--foreground) 12%, transparent);border-color:color-mix(in srgb, var(--foreground) 40%, transparent)}html.blue .login-module__WEZH7G__recoverySubBtn{border-color:#ffffff40}html.blue .login-module__WEZH7G__recoverySubBtnActive{background:#ffffff26;border-color:#ffffff80}
